diff options
author | Guilhem Saurel <guilhem.saurel@laas.fr> | 2024-03-27 12:22:13 +0100 |
---|---|---|
committer | Guilhem Saurel <guilhem.saurel@laas.fr> | 2024-04-16 22:47:23 +0200 |
commit | 94e72a53132cbef658bb2ff2949216f47ee9ff29 (patch) | |
tree | 9d7ef97b8aa778d545811d4d0b5ba4f53b7aaced /pkgs | |
parent | 80f12f170fec51c9e7b500a6bf8d926afd08f393 (diff) |
openusd: patch for embree 4
Diffstat (limited to 'pkgs')
-rw-r--r-- | pkgs/development/python-modules/openusd/default.nix |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/pkgs/development/python-modules/openusd/default.nix b/pkgs/development/python-modules/openusd/default.nix index 52a4bdc40573b..bc67c43a6b0b8 100644 --- a/pkgs/development/python-modules/openusd/default.nix +++ b/pkgs/development/python-modules/openusd/default.nix @@ -9,6 +9,7 @@ draco, embree, fetchFromGitHub, + fetchpatch, flex, git, graphviz-nox, @@ -63,6 +64,14 @@ buildPythonPackage rec { format = "other"; + patches = [ + (fetchpatch { + name = "port-to-embree-4.patch"; + url = "https://github.com/PixarAnimationStudios/OpenUSD/pull/2266/commits/4b6c23d459c602fdac5e0ebc9b7722cbd5475e86.patch"; + hash = "sha256-yjqdGAVqfEsOX1W/tG6c+GgQLYya5U9xgUe/sNIuDbw="; + }) + ]; + cmakeFlags = [ "-DPXR_BUILD_ALEMBIC_PLUGIN=ON" "-DPXR_BUILD_DRACO_PLUGIN=ON" |